Reading this table
Funds hold the same stock for different reasons — an index fund “holds” almost everything, an active manager sizes a name to a mandate and a benchmark, and each fund entered at its own price and time. Because 13F is filed up to 45 days after quarter-end, every row is a backward-looking snapshot; a manager may have traded since. Share-class siblings (a company’s A and C shares) are rolled up to one line so a dual-class name is never double-counted. Compare like-for-like. A large holder is not an endorsement, and a fund exiting is not a warning — this is a starting question, not a verdict.
About 13F filings
A Form 13F is a quarterly disclosure that institutional investment managers with over $100 million in US-listed equities must file with the SEC. In plain English: it is a snapshot of the long stock positions a fund held at the end of a quarter. It covers long US-listed equities only — not short positions, options, cash, or private holdings — and the funds shown are the large sample we track, not the complete 13F universe.
